Changes to immigration rules have exposed the UKu2019s dependence on international medical graduates to fill psychiatric training posts. In 2011, only 78% of the 478 core trainee year 1 (CT1) vacancies were filled in England and Wales. This is not a new problem, with reports on recruitment problems dating back to the 1970s.
